113676-13-4 Usage

Structure

A five-membered aromatic ring containing one nitrogen atom, with an acetyl group at position 1 and a phenyl group at position 2

Derivative of

Pyrrole

Usage

In pharmaceutical research for potential biological activities, including anti-cancer and anti-inflammatory properties

Application

As a building block in organic synthesis for the preparation of various molecules

Check Digit Verification of cas no

The CAS Registry Mumber 113676-13-4 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,1,3,6,7 and 6 respectively; the second part has 2 digits, 1 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 113676-13:
(8*1)+(7*1)+(6*3)+(5*6)+(4*7)+(3*6)+(2*1)+(1*3)=114
114 % 10 = 4
So 113676-13-4 is a valid CAS Registry Number.

113676-13-4Relevant academic research and scientific papers

Synthesis of Biheteroaromatic Compounds via the Isoxazoline Route

Ghabrial, Sami S.,Thomsen, I.,Torssell, K. B. G.

, p. 426 - 434 (2007/10/02)

A number of heteroaromatically substituted furans, thiophenes, pyrroles, pyridines and benzenes have been prepared via the 2-isoxazoline route.N-Acetylnornicotyrine is prepared from N-allylacetamide and 3-pyridinecarboxaldoxime.
